  > Charles Bloe, Chief Executive & Lead Lecturer
 
  Charlie graduated with a BSc in Social Sciences and Nursing Studies from the University of Edinburgh in 1984. He is also a Registered General Nurse and District Nurse. He gained his Intensive Care Certificate in Glasgow in 1988.  
     
  Charlie has spent most of his clinical career in Medical High Dependency and Cardiology. During his time as a Senior Nurse in HDU and Coronary Care Unit, he was particularly proactive in the field of coronary thrombolysis. In 2000, Charlie set up a Nurse Initiated Thrombolysis Program in Falkirk, one of the first programs in Scotland.  
     
  Charlie established CB Nursing Updates in 1997 with just 3 nursing focused courses in the portfolio and a full-time nursing role. The re-launch of the company as Charles Bloe Training Limited pays tribute to the fact that there are now more than 100 courses and 75 tutors - meeting the needs of Paramedics, Nurses, Doctors and other healthcare staff. Charlie maintains his clinical expertise by practicing at Raigmore Hospital, Inverness.  
     
  Charlie spends most of his time teaching and travels UK-wide to deliver these courses. He is also the company CEO and therefore, has overall responsibility for the business.  
     
  > Jane Kennedy, Clinical Director  
  Jane spent most of her clinical career in the Medical Wards of the Royal Hospital for Sick Children in Edinburgh where her roles included projects to develop and manage new services within the organisation. She then went on to a teaching role within a Commercial Healthcare organisation where she progressed into a managerial role. As well as her role within CBT, Jane is the Senior Charge Nurse for the Child Health Department in NHS Borders, comprising of the Special Care Baby Unit, Children’s Ward and Community Nursing Team.  
     
  Jane has also has worked in a business development role within the nursing agency environment and has now brought all of this experience to Charles Bloe Training.  
     
  Jane’s role within CBT includes sales and marketing, managing the Preferred Customer Scheme, maintaining existing contracts and organising both ‘on-site’ and scheduled courses across the UK.  
     
  > Nigel Freeney, Online Development Manager  
 

As an RMN, RGN Nigel worked in acute psychiatry admissions as well as specialising in general adult ITU. He has also spent two and a half years nursing in Bermuda.

 
     
  Nigel’s initial role in website management was as the Webmaster for Thornbury Nursing Services. His IT, communications, and Nursing experience proved a great combination. He quickly moved onto be the Project Manager for the development of a successful online programme for managing hospital nurse banks.  
     
  Nigel’s role with CBT is the management and development of the website as well as assisting with the development of new online courses.  
     
  > Tracy Hamilton, Business Administrator  
  Tracy gained her HNC in Business Administration whilst working as a Sales Administrator within a manufacturing company. After taking time out to have her family she returned to an administration role at a large GP Practice in Linlithgow and from there went on to work as an Administrator within the Medical Intensive Care Unit at Falkirk Royal Infirmary.  
     
  Tracy joined the Charles Bloe Training team in January 2004 where she currently carries out all of the administration duties including taking course bookings, accounts management, distribution of CBT marketing materials and much, much more!
